Duke basketball has officially announced the signing of three players from the 2026 recruiting class.

Bryson Howard , Maxime Meyer and Cameron Williams have signed their national letters of intent to join the Blue Devils for the 2026-27 season. That trio currently ranks No. 5 nationally per 247Sports as fourth-year head coach Jon Scheyer is on track for another top-tier class, coming off back-to-back No. 1 classes in 2024-25.
